Some time ago a friend asked me to build him a (semi) live console so that he can see Cumulus in action through the internet.

So I have build him this (demo) : http://tinyurl.com/acc6wh2

It's not completly finished, I have to work a little on the alignment of some the data.
Some browsers are not responding the way I want them to, so the alignment is a bit tricky ;-)

The script uses the ajax code from DAI's Cumulus Weather Console for the updates and the Cumulus Webtags for some info that is not in the realtime.txt file.

The refresh time is set to 15 sec's, but it can be set to realtime (costs a bit more datatrafic) or any other refresh time.
At the moment it uses about 148 kb trafic for each time the data refreshes.

Maybe I release the script if there is someone interested in it
